Write the sentence as an equation or inequality. Use x to represent any unknown number.One increased by two equals the quotient of twelve and four.

A. 1 + 2 = 12 ? 4
B. 1 + 2 = 4 ÷ 12
C. 1 + 2 = 12 - 4
D. 1 + 2 = 12 ÷ 4


Answer: D
